
The Sutton Tools 14mm reduced shank jobber drill bit lets you drill a 14mm hole from a standard 13mm chuck. The shank is reduced to 12.5mm so the bit fits common drills, while the M2 HSS body handles ferrous metals and larger-scale boring.
Because the 12.5mm shank fits a 13mm chuck, you get extra drilling capacity without stepping up to a larger drill. M2 high-speed steel offers a strong balance of heat and wear resistance, making this a practical bit for boring larger holes in steel and other ferrous metals.
